What Is Comerso and How It Works?

Comerso stands as a mission-driven accelerator in the circular economy, transforming unsold food and non-food items into a social, environmental, and economic opportunity. From hypermarkets, supermarkets, and proxis to specialized distribution, large specialized surfaces, and food industries, Comerso knows that every unsold good has value. Whether it is promotional stickering for short dates, donations of unsold goods by distributors or industries, or even management and activity monitoring, Comerso’s approach is all about giving a second life. This innovative solution not only supports anti-waste labeling but also involves activities such as animal valorization through organic waste management and the communication of anti-waste actions. It is a practical tool for associations, zoos, educational farms, shelters, and even non-food manufacturers who want to be part of a sustainability movement.
